Transaction f901520c062577aeb5f01d255e5ae55db248305ab8e2d32bc60a0fba5ca5788e
1 Input
1 Output
-
f901520c062577aeb5f01d255e5ae55db248305ab8e2d32bc60a0fba5ca5788e:0
- value
- 38669669
- script pubkey
- OP_0 OP_PUSHBYTES_20 2f282bd015e9ac2a10fdca2ee9a184c09dcb766b
- address
- ltc1q9u5zh5q4axkz5y8aeghwngvyczwukant86jv5p